Underestimating Product Requirements
When taking on a roofing repair service, one of one of the most typical mistakes is underestimating the products you'll require. You might assume you can get away with purchasing simply a little added, however this often leads to running out mid-project. This can postpone your fixing and increase your expenses due to emergency trips to the store.
To avoid this, start by evaluating the area that needs repair. Measure the measurements properly, and do not neglect to represent any additional material needed for overlaps or cuts.
Remember that various roof products have particular needs. For example, tiles might require a certain number of packages per square foot, while underlayment and blinking have their own criteria.
It's also important to think about weather conditions that could influence your fixing. If rain is in the projection, you'll desire added materials handy to cover things up swiftly.
Having the right amount of products not only conserves you time yet additionally guarantees your roof covering is correctly fixed. So, put in the time to plan in advance, and you'll establish on your own up for an effective project.
Ignoring Security Precautions
Forgeting safety and security preventative measures can turn an uncomplicated roof repair work into an unsafe scenario. You may think you can skip the security equipment or climb onto your roofing system without a ladder, but this can result in significant crashes. Constantly put on a construction hat, non-slip footwear, and a harness to help maintain you secure.
Before you start, ensure to check your work area. Eliminate any kind of particles that could create you to journey or lose your footing. If you're dealing with a sloped roofing, think about using scaffolding or roof covering brackets for included stability.

Also, bear in mind the weather. Wet or gusty conditions can raise the threat of slides and falls, so it's finest to delay your project if the weather condition isn't coordinating.
Finally, remain familiar with your surroundings. Electrical cables and overhanging branches can position threats while you're up there.
